4. 查找包: 用 pacman -Q 检查本地安装,-S 用于远程库搜索,-F 查找文件归属。5. 缓存管理: 清理缓存以避免文件夹过大,可以使用 pacman -Sc 删除未安装包的缓存,或更激进地删除所有缓存。6. 本地安装: 通过 pacman -U 文件路径 安装本地包,或安装远程软件包。7. 常见问题: 遇到文件...
➔ pacman -S 包名:例如,执行 pacman -S firefox 将安装 Firefox。你也可以同时安装多个包,只需以空格分隔包名即。 ➔ pacman -Sy 包名:与上面命令不同的是,该命令将在同步包数据库后再执行安装。 ➔ pacman -Sv 包名:在显示一些操作信息后执行安装。 ➔ pacman -U 本地包名:安装本地包,其扩展...
你可以显式地运行 pacman -S –overwrite 要覆盖的文件模式**,强制 pacman` 覆盖与 给模式匹配的文件,而不是手动重命名并在以后删除属于该包的所有文件。 提交事务失败(包无效或损坏) 在/var/cache/pacman/pkg/ 中查找 .part 文件(部分下载的包),并将其删除。这通常是由在 pacman.conf 文件中使用自定义...
pacman -U /path/to/package/package_name-version.pkg.tar.gz 完全清理包缓存(/var/cache/pacman/pkg): pacman -Scc 重安装包(那些因为依赖关系问题而无法先删除的包): pacman -Sf package_name 要了解更详细的参数开关可以pacman --help或者man pacman。 Archlinux打包安装方法 Arch的打包系统和别的Linux...
pacman -S package_name # 安装软件 pacman -S extra/package_name # 安装不同仓库中的版本 pacman -Syyu # 升级整个系统,y 是更新数据库,yy 是强制更新,u 是升级软件 pacman -Ss string # 在包数据库中查询软件 pacman -Si package_name # 显示软件的详细信息 pacman -Sc # 清除软件缓存,即 /var...
➔ pacman -U http://www.example.com/repo/example.pkg.tar.xz 安装一个远程包(不在 pacman 配置的源里面) 删除包 ➔ pacman -R 包名:该命令将只删除包,保留其全部已经安装的依赖关系 ➔ pacman -Rs 包名:在删除包的同时,删除其所有没有被其他已安装软件包使用的依赖关系 ...
直接运行makepkg可能会遇到错误,需添加sha256或md5以验证文件完整性。通过运行makepkg -g >> PKGBUILD指令后,再执行makepkg即可完成打包。打包完成后,目录下会生成以pkg.tar.zst结尾的包。安装字体包使用pacman -U命令,若安装本地包则直接跟路径,若包源自网络,则在-U后跟上网址。有关制作及安装 ...
sudopacman -U otf-huiwen-mincho-1.0-1.pkg.tar.zst #所有本地包都是用pacman -U安装的,-U后面如果跟网址也可以安装对应包。 本文参考了为 Arch Linux 创建字体软件包, 字体打包指南 - Arch Linux 中文维基, 创建软件包 - Arch Linux 中文维基。
运行 makepkg 命令后,目录结构会发生变化。接下来,使用 pacman -U 安装软件包,可以看到 /home 目录下多了文件 m.vsix。通过卸载软件包,/home 目录下的 m.vsix 文件将被删除。为深入理解 PKGBUILD 文件编写,可以参考 AUR 仓库中提供的其他示例,如 quickapp-ide,通过克隆仓库学习实践。关于 deb...
可以使用pacman同时安装一个或者多个程序包 root@archlinux> pacman -S --noconfirm apache 1. <以上代码可复制粘贴,可往左滑> -S:安装应用程序。 --noconfirm:安装时自动确认安装。 删除程序包 删除程序包,但不删除依赖包: root@archlinux> pacman -R --noconfirm apache ...